Pros and Cons of Asphalt Shingles With High Solar Reflectance

You’ll find high solar-reflectance asphalt shingles offer a practical way to cut summer heat gain without overhauling your roof system. You’ll enjoy lower cooling costs and compatibility with existing roof framing, plus broad availability and competitive pricing.

On the downside, highly reflective shingle formulations can show accelerated solar aging in intense sunlight, which may shorten aesthetic life. Granule loss can be more noticeable as coatings weather, potentially exposing the mat and reducing reflectance over time.

You’ll also face limited color choices—lighter hues perform best—and some warranties won’t fully cover performance decline tied to reflectivity. If you’re weighing options, balance upfront savings against potential maintenance, shingle longevity, and the specific microclimate on your New Hampshire property.

Insulation, Ventilation, and Roof Coatings to Boost Energy Efficiency

While upgrading your roof, focus on insulation, ventilation, and reflective coatings together, since they work as a system to cut heat loss in winter and reduce cooling loads in summer.

You should prioritize attic sealing to stop convective losses and prevent warm indoor air from reaching cold roof surfaces.

Add high-R insulation to rafters or attic floor, and close gaps around penetrations, lights, and chimneys.

Combine that with airflow balancing: intake vents at eaves and exhaust at ridges guarantee consistent movement, limit moisture, and prevent ice dams.

Finally, apply reflective or cool roof coatings on appropriate shingles or metal to lower solar gain.

Together these measures reduce energy bills, extend roof life, and improve comfort with relatively modest upfront cost.

How Long Do Reflective Coatings Typically Last on Northern Roofs?

They typically last 5–15 years depending on coating types and roof conditions.

You’ll need regular reflective maintenance to reach the upper range: cleaning, touch-ups, and recoat schedules matter.

Acrylics often last 5–7 years, silicones 7–10, and urethanes or specialized elastomers can hit 10–15 in cooler climates.

If you keep up with inspections and minor repairs, you’ll prolong performance and delay a full reroof.
